Evaluations of our November 16th and 17th conference on Integrated Approaches Pain Evaluation and
Management are coming in. 93.3% of attendees we're very satisfied and 6.6% were somewhat satisfied. 100%
strongly agreed or agreed that they now have new or improved strategies which could be applied to their
practice. The extent to which the conference objectives were met was rated 4.5 out of 5. In terms of suggestions
for the next conference the topics of patient centeredness and models of healthcare
delivery war rated the highest with quality and safety, staff burnout, and health law and compliance rated next.
Following that was information technology and cybersecurity. Principles of governance and leadership and
business decision-making and entrepreneurship we're still rated 3.9 out of 5 in terms of interest and human
resources was rated 3.7 out of 5. Based on these responses there seems to be widespread interest in our
